Migracion a SQL 2005

06/11/2009 - 13:33 por karina | Informe spam
Hola
Estoy migrando Stores del SQL 2000 a SQL 2005 y me doy con este problema al
ejecutar el STORE
Must declare the scalar variable "@Importecomision".

Y la variable está DECLARADA como @ImporteComision o sea no distingue la
mayúscula de la minúsculas. Lo que pasa que tengo varios stores con muchos
problemas de este tipo. Alguien sabe como se le puede decir al SQL 2005 que
tome el nombre de la variable declarada.? O tengo que hacerlo yo manualmente
modificar cada nombre de variable.?

Desde ya muchas GRACIAS.
Karina.

Preguntas similare

Leer las respuestas

#1 Carlos Sacristan
06/11/2009 - 13:39 | Informe spam
Comprueba la intercalación que tiene la base de datos, seguramente tenga una
sensible a mayúsculas y tendrás que cambiarla. Echa un vistazo al comando
ALTER DATABASE para poder hacerlo

"Caminar sobre el agua y desarrollar software a partir de unas
especificaciones es fácil, si ambas están congeladas."
Edward V. Berard, ingeniero informático


"karina" wrote in message
news:
Hola
Estoy migrando Stores del SQL 2000 a SQL 2005 y me doy con este problema
al ejecutar el STORE
Must declare the scalar variable "@Importecomision".

Y la variable está DECLARADA como @ImporteComision o sea no distingue la
mayúscula de la minúsculas. Lo que pasa que tengo varios stores con muchos
problemas de este tipo. Alguien sabe como se le puede decir al SQL 2005
que tome el nombre de la variable declarada.? O tengo que hacerlo yo
manualmente modificar cada nombre de variable.?

Desde ya muchas GRACIAS.
Karina.






Respuesta Responder a este mensaje
#2 karina
06/11/2009 - 18:37 | Informe spam
Carlos
Pero tengo definido a Nivel de Base de Datos esta intercalación y lo mismo
tengo problemas en la declaracion de variables de los STORES.
COLLATE SQL_Latin1_General_CP1_CI_AS

CI: Sin sensibilidad [case-insensitive]

Saludos
Karina.


"Carlos Sacristan" escribió en el mensaje
news:
Comprueba la intercalación que tiene la base de datos, seguramente tenga
una sensible a mayúsculas y tendrás que cambiarla. Echa un vistazo al
comando ALTER DATABASE para poder hacerlo

"Caminar sobre el agua y desarrollar software a partir de unas
especificaciones es fácil, si ambas están congeladas."
Edward V. Berard, ingeniero informático


"karina" wrote in message
news:
Hola
Estoy migrando Stores del SQL 2000 a SQL 2005 y me doy con este problema
al ejecutar el STORE
Must declare the scalar variable "@Importecomision".

Y la variable está DECLARADA como @ImporteComision o sea no distingue la
mayúscula de la minúsculas. Lo que pasa que tengo varios stores con
muchos problemas de este tipo. Alguien sabe como se le puede decir al SQL
2005 que tome el nombre de la variable declarada.? O tengo que hacerlo yo
manualmente modificar cada nombre de variable.?

Desde ya muchas GRACIAS.
Karina.









Respuesta Responder a este mensaje
#3 Maxi Accotto
07/11/2009 - 13:39 | Informe spam
Hola a nivel servidor que collation tenes?



Maxi Accotto
MVP en SQL Server
http://blog.maxiaccotto.com

"karina" wrote in message
news:
Carlos
Pero tengo definido a Nivel de Base de Datos esta intercalación y lo mismo
tengo problemas en la declaracion de variables de los STORES.
COLLATE SQL_Latin1_General_CP1_CI_AS

CI: Sin sensibilidad [case-insensitive]

Saludos
Karina.


"Carlos Sacristan" escribió en el mensaje
news:
Comprueba la intercalación que tiene la base de datos, seguramente tenga
una sensible a mayúsculas y tendrás que cambiarla. Echa un vistazo al
comando ALTER DATABASE para poder hacerlo

"Caminar sobre el agua y desarrollar software a partir de unas
especificaciones es fácil, si ambas están congeladas."
Edward V. Berard, ingeniero informático


"karina" wrote in message
news:
Hola
Estoy migrando Stores del SQL 2000 a SQL 2005 y me doy con este problema
al ejecutar el STORE
Must declare the scalar variable "@Importecomision".

Y la variable está DECLARADA como @ImporteComision o sea no distingue la
mayúscula de la minúsculas. Lo que pasa que tengo varios stores con
muchos problemas de este tipo. Alguien sabe como se le puede decir al
SQL 2005 que tome el nombre de la variable declarada.? O tengo que
hacerlo yo manualmente modificar cada nombre de variable.?

Desde ya muchas GRACIAS.
Karina.













Respuesta Responder a este mensaje
#4 karina
09/11/2009 - 13:45 | Informe spam
A nivel de servidor tengo Latin1_General_CS_AS
Ese será el problema.? Por más que tenga a nivel de Base
SQL_Latin1_General_CP1_CI_AS para los STORES me toma a NIVEL de SERVIDOR.?
Saludos
Karina.



"Maxi Accotto" escribió en el mensaje
news:%
Hola a nivel servidor que collation tenes?



Maxi Accotto
MVP en SQL Server
http://blog.maxiaccotto.com

"karina" wrote in message
news:
Carlos
Pero tengo definido a Nivel de Base de Datos esta intercalación y lo
mismo tengo problemas en la declaracion de variables de los STORES.
COLLATE SQL_Latin1_General_CP1_CI_AS

CI: Sin sensibilidad [case-insensitive]

Saludos
Karina.


"Carlos Sacristan" escribió en el mensaje
news:
Comprueba la intercalación que tiene la base de datos, seguramente tenga
una sensible a mayúsculas y tendrás que cambiarla. Echa un vistazo al
comando ALTER DATABASE para poder hacerlo

"Caminar sobre el agua y desarrollar software a partir de unas
especificaciones es fácil, si ambas están congeladas."
Edward V. Berard, ingeniero informático


"karina" wrote in message
news:
Hola
Estoy migrando Stores del SQL 2000 a SQL 2005 y me doy con este
problema al ejecutar el STORE
Must declare the scalar variable "@Importecomision".

Y la variable está DECLARADA como @ImporteComision o sea no distingue
la mayúscula de la minúsculas. Lo que pasa que tengo varios stores con
muchos problemas de este tipo. Alguien sabe como se le puede decir al
SQL 2005 que tome el nombre de la variable declarada.? O tengo que
hacerlo yo manualmente modificar cada nombre de variable.?

Desde ya muchas GRACIAS.
Karina.













Respuesta Responder a este mensaje
#5 aa
09/11/2009 - 23:17 | Informe spam
Si estas haciendo algo con la tempdb te va a tomar el del server salvo que
la tempdb tenga otra,sino tendria que tomar la de la base.
"karina" wrote in message
news:
A nivel de servidor tengo Latin1_General_CS_AS
Ese será el problema.? Por más que tenga a nivel de Base
SQL_Latin1_General_CP1_CI_AS para los STORES me toma a NIVEL de SERVIDOR.?
Saludos
Karina.



"Maxi Accotto" escribió en el mensaje
news:%
Hola a nivel servidor que collation tenes?



Maxi Accotto
MVP en SQL Server
http://blog.maxiaccotto.com

"karina" wrote in message
news:
Carlos
Pero tengo definido a Nivel de Base de Datos esta intercalación y lo
mismo tengo problemas en la declaracion de variables de los STORES.
COLLATE SQL_Latin1_General_CP1_CI_AS

CI: Sin sensibilidad [case-insensitive]

Saludos
Karina.


"Carlos Sacristan" escribió en el mensaje
news:
Comprueba la intercalación que tiene la base de datos, seguramente
tenga una sensible a mayúsculas y tendrás que cambiarla. Echa un
vistazo al comando ALTER DATABASE para poder hacerlo

"Caminar sobre el agua y desarrollar software a partir de unas
especificaciones es fácil, si ambas están congeladas."
Edward V. Berard, ingeniero informático


"karina" wrote in message
news:
Hola
Estoy migrando Stores del SQL 2000 a SQL 2005 y me doy con este
problema al ejecutar el STORE
Must declare the scalar variable "@Importecomision".

Y la variable está DECLARADA como @ImporteComision o sea no distingue
la mayúscula de la minúsculas. Lo que pasa que tengo varios stores con
muchos problemas de este tipo. Alguien sabe como se le puede decir al
SQL 2005 que tome el nombre de la variable declarada.? O tengo que
hacerlo yo manualmente modificar cada nombre de variable.?

Desde ya muchas GRACIAS.
Karina.



















Respuesta Responder a este mensaje
Ads by Google
Help Hacer una preguntaSiguiente Respuesta Tengo una respuesta
Search Busqueda sugerida